ELVIS DIED OF BURGERS is made and performed by the four BLINK directors who love food. If they’re not eating; they’re talking about it, dreaming about it, and now…dancing, rapping and rhyming about it.

Take a seat at their table as the cast spill the tea on their food stories. Watch as BLINK deep dive into the events of Elvis, The King of Rock ‘n’ Roll, at the end of his life with their signature sensory and often bizarre tangents…Good Food Gospel anyone? Can they figure out the thin line between the humour and tragedy of overeating?

ELVIS DIED OF BURGERS has a non-linear narrative. It uses semi-improvised dance, theatre and spoken word to create an exciting ‘edge of your seat’ experience for audience and cast alike.

The show explores themes of food, overeating and death. The show includes swearing and scenes of a mildly sexual nature.

All performances of ELVIS DIED OF BURGERS will be relaxed and all will have integrated BSL. This is an opportunity for audiences to experience a piece of theatre designed with neurodivergent audiences at it’s heart, in which audience members are welcome to move around, make noise and come and go as needed.
